Vietnam Petrochemical and Fiber Joint Stock Company (VNPOLY) on January 20 signed an agreement with Shinkong Synthetic Fibers Company of Taiwan (SSFC).

VNPOLY signs agreement with SSFC

Speaking at the event, PetroVietnam General Director Le Manh Hung said that the signing would help both sides promote their strengths and take full advantage of the existing DTY fiber manufacturing facilities of the plant.

SSFC is a member of Shingkong, a Taiwanese textile corporation, specializing in investment, services, insurance, finance and banking. Meanwhile, SSFC, which has a 50-year history of development, focuses mainly on production of plastic.

SSFC is considered a promising partner of VNPOLY. Before the signing, SSFC had carried out a careful field survey on the factory’s operation and highly appreciated its production technology and product quality.

Mr. Le Manh Hung believed that the cooperation between VNPOLY and SSFC would be of great success and pledged that leaders of PetroVietnam would support the cooperation.

Eric Wu, on behalf of SSFC leadership, thanked the negotiators for their efforts and hoped that the newly-signed agreement would open more opportunities for cooperation between VNPOLY and PetroVietnam’s affiliates and SSFC as well as between SSFC and other Vietnamese textile businesses.
